Resumen:
The South American Atlantic rainforest is one of akind ecosystem considered a biodiversity hotspot; however in the last decadeswas intensively reduce to a 7% of its original surface. Water resources andwater quality are one of the main goods and services this system provides topeople. For monitoring and management recommendations, the present study is focusedin 1) determine the nutrient content (nitrate, nitrite, ammonium and phosphate)and physiochemical parameters (temperature, pH, electrical conductivity,turbidity, dissolve oxygen and totaldissolved solids) in surface water from 24 rainforest mountain rivers in Argentina; 2)analyze the human health risk; 3) assess the environmental distribution of thedetermined pollutants and 4) analyze Water Quality Indices (WQIobjand WQImin). In addition, for total coliform bacteria a data set wasused from literature. Turbidity, totaldissolved solids and nitrite (NO2−) exceeded theguideline value recommended by national or international guidelines in severalsampling stations. The spatial distribution pattern was analyzed by PrincipalComponent Analysis and Factor Analysis (PCA/FA) showing well defined groups ofrivers. Both WQI showed good adjustment (R2=0.89) and ratedwater quality as good or excellent in all sampling sites (WQI>71). Therefore, this study suggests the use of the WQImin for monitoring water quality in the region and alsothe water treatment of coliform, totaldissolved solids and turbidity.
